This comprehensive hardback encyclopedia will teach children all they want to know about the wonders of science, presented with striking gold cover accents and full-color illustrations.

From botany and biotechnology to atomic structure and fundamental forces of the Universe, science is the story of all life. This thoughtful and thorough primer shows how scientists have shaped the modern world, and how the subject continues to offer crucial insights into our lives and the lives of so many other creatures on our extraordinary planet.

Key scientific concepts chemistry, physics and biology are explained in simple, easy-to-understand terms, and clarified by clever diagrams as well as, eye-catching photography from around the world.

For all inquisitive children aged 8+.

ABOUT THE SERIES: Arcturus New Encyclopedias are entertaining and visually spectacular reference guides for young readers, complete with eye-opening stats and fascinating facts with full-color photography.
